While Cannock Station doesn’t boast the grand architecture of historical stations, it excels in providing a straightforward, no-frills experience for travelers. Ticketing is simplified with machines available for both purchase and collection, however there is no staffed ticket office. This efficiency-oriented approach ensures you can swiftly secure your tickets and be on your way with minimal complications.
Although basic in amenities, Cannock Station focuses on essential services with practicality in mind. While there are no toilets, refreshment facilities, or ATMs on site, there are well-maintained seating areas for a bit of comfort while you wait for your train. Security is taken seriously, bolstered by the presence of CCTV. However, luggage storage isn’t an option here, so be sure to travel light or make alternative arrangements.
Accessibility is a priority at Cannock, offering step-free access throughout the station. Those needing assistance can make prior arrangements through Passenger Assist. Although passenger help points are onsite, direct staff assistance isn't available, emphasizing the importance of advance planning for those needing additional support.

Brighton Station is exceptionally well-equipped to cater to all your travel needs. The ticket office operates daily from 03:45 to 01:45, and there are also multiple ticket machines available for your convenience. So, whether you're an early bird or a night owl, purchasing tickets is a breeze. For those using a Disabled Persons Railcard, rest assured that all ticket machines are accessible and offer the necessary discounts.
Customer service is a top priority at Brighton Station. Informative screens keep you updated with the latest departure and arrival information while friendly staff are on hand to assist you from early morning right until late at night. There’s no luggage storage facility available, but you can find various convenience shops and eateries around to keep your energy levels topped up. Moreover, you can count on CCTV surveillance for added security.
Inclusivity is at the heart of Brighton Station. As a Category A station, step-free access is available throughout, ensuring all platforms are easily reachable. For those needing additional assistance, ramps are available, and there's a specially designated meeting point at the concourse. The heated waiting lounge offers a comfortable spot to relax while waiting for your train.
There’s no need to worry if you’re cycling to the station; with 740 bicycle spaces, there’s ample storage. Additionally, if driving, you’ll find over 600 parking spaces available, including 26 accessible bays for those with reduced mobility, operated by APCOA Parking UK.
